Characters • Percy: 14 year old demigod, son of Poseidon. Percy is very brave, intelligent, kind, and caring. Percy will do anything to save anyone he loves.
• Annabeth: 14 year old demigod, daughter
of Athena. Annabeth is strong, intelligent, caring, and thoughtful.
• Grover: Satyr; Grover loves being with
friends and is very thoughtful. He is very clumsy too.
• Thalia: 16 year old demigod, daughter of
Zeus. Thalia is a leader and likes to do things her way. She is very strong and heroic. Characters • Zoë: 16 year old huntress. She only seems to like other hunters and doesn’t really care about men because of their oath. Daughter of Atlas.
• Bianca di Angelo: 11 years old. Sister
of Nico. She is a demigod, but becomes apart of the Hunters with Zoë.
• Nico di Angelo: 9 years old. Brother of
Bianca. He is also a demigod like his sister. Nico is powerful, but doesn’t know it. Setting • Camp Half-Blood: Camp Half-Blood is the central meeting point for half-bloods. This is the place where they are safe and can learn and get stronger.
• Mount Othrys: This is where the final
battle takes place. Percy, Thalia, Annabeth, and Artemis fight against Atlas, Luke, Dr. Thorn, and their army.
• The heroes go from Manhattan to San
Francisco in order to save Artemis, Annabeth, and Mount Olympus. They stop at many places throughout the way. It is very close to the Winter’s Solstice. Plot • Percy, Annabeth, and Thalia are all being driven to a school by Percy’s mother. They are going to the school to meet up with Grover who knows there are two demigods there. When the three arrive at the school, they meet up with Grover. When they go into the school they hear some music and are met by two grown-ups. One was an older woman and the other was an older man. The older man went by Dr. Thorn. Dr. Thorn told them to go back into the gym where the dance was. While in the dance, Grover told the group that Dr. Thorn was a manticore. The four decided to split up and act normal, so Percy and Annabeth started dancing together. Percy notices that Dr. Thorn is taking the two demigods and tells Annabeth to go get Grover and Thalia. Percy runs after Dr. Thorn and the di Angelo twins. Percy finds the kids and then is attacked by Dr. Thorn. Percy was it by a thorn that was poisonous. Percy was too weak to fight and Dr. Thorn took Percy and the di Angelo twins to a cliff so they could be taken by some of his allies. Percy sent a message to Grover to save them and finally, Grover, Annabeth, and Thalia come to save them. Some Hunters of Artemis come and shoot arrows towards Dr. Thorn. Dr. Thorn then grabs Percy and Thalia and Annabeth climbs Dr. Thorn’s back. The Hunters shoot again at Dr. Thorn, which makes him fall off the cliff with Annabeth. Artemis tells the Hunters to set up a camp. Artemis and Percy talk about what Dr. Thorn had said. Artemis then left them to find the monster and could destroy Olympus. Artemis tells the Hunters to stay at Camp Half- Blood where Zoë would be in charge. Bianca di Angelo decides to join the Hunters, while her brother, Nico, decides to trust Camp Half-Blood people. Plot • While at Camp Half-Blood, Percy begins to have dreams about Annabeth. In his dreams, she is alive, captured, and tortured by a strange, powerful, man and Luke. Annabeth had been tricked into holding up a ceiling, but it was actually the sky in which was Atlas’, a powerful Titan, burden. A meeting is held in order to see who would go on the quest. It was decided that Zoë, Thalia, Bianca, Grover, and Phoebe would go. Percy was very mad and requested that he would go. This didn’t matter because it was already decided. Percy had another dream, but this time about Artemis. Artemis took Annabeth’s spot because if she didn’t, Annabeth probably would have died. Percy then wakes up and sees Blackjack who wants Percy to save an Ophiotaurus, a marine cow-serpent. Percy does save this creature and names it Bessie. After saving Bessie, Percy notices Nico eavesdropping on the Hunters. Percy put on Annabeth’s baseball cap that could turn him invisible. The Hunters started talking about how Phoebe couldn’t go do to a prank. Nico was going to follow his sister, but Percy talked him out of it. Percy then said he would go and promised to protect Bianca. Percy and Blackjack start following the van. They stop at a museum and Percy notices that Dr. Thorn was there. Percy hears Dr. Thorn say that Annabeth was still alive. Percy starts to follow Dr. Thorn from a distance. Percy then sees who Dr. Thorn was walking to. It was the General and Luke. The General had created twelve skeleton warriors to kill his friends. Dr. Thorn was about to hand the skeletons a piece of cloth from Zoë’s clothes, but Percy grabbed the piece of cloth. The skeletons ripped off a piece of Percy’s clothes and made Percy their target. Percy escapes and meets up with the other four. They were mad at Percy for following them, but then the Nemean Lion attacked them. They tried everything they had in order to kill the lion, but nothing seemed to work. Percy then got an idea. Percy went into the space shop and came back with space food. Percy threw the food into the lion’s mouth which made the lion gag. This was enough time in order for Zoë to shoot an arrow into it’s mouth. The lion then died. Zoë gives Percy the lion’s fur because he came up with the idea. Percy was the fifth person for the quest. The group then escapes before the skeletons could get them. They go on many trains to get away. On one train, Percy met with Apollo. Plot • Apollo tells Percy to meet with Nereus. He is the guy that could answer their questions. While traveling farther west, the group decides to stop and eat. After they are done eating, they are surrounded by the skeletons. The skeletons attack Percy, Grover, Thalia, Zoë, and Bianca. If a skeleton was cut in half, it would still reassemble itself. They couldn’t do anything to actually kill the skeletons. But then Grover senses that Pan gave them an offering. That offering was a giant boar. This boar killed the skeletons and helped carry the heroes even farther west. They finally stop at a junkyard. They were warned not to touch anything, but Bianca grabbed a little toy figurine for her brother Nico. This then awakens a metal giant, Talos. The heroes had nothing for this 50+ foot giant. Then Bianca noticed a hatch at the bottom of it’s foot. Bianca thought they could control the giant from inside. She then went inside the Talos’ foot. She does a great job at destroying Talos, but then he crashes into the ground. Bianca had died. This was another part of the prophecy. They finally get to San Francisco. Percy then tries to catch Nereus, which he does. Nereus tells Percy about how Bessie is the monster that Artemis is trying to find. Dr. Thorn then shows up. He tries to convince Thalia that she can have all the power in the world and could over throw Mount Olympus. Thalia was tempted, but Percy talks her out of it. They sent an iris message to Camp Half-Blood and talk to Dionysus. It didn’t seem like he would help them out, but Percy then begs for help. Mr. D then saves them. Now they needed someone to take Bessie to Camp Half-Blood safely, in which Grover would. Percy then gives the lion’s fur as an offering to his father for safe traveling for Grover and Bessie. They then travel to Annabeth’s father’s house. They then talk with Dr. Chase. They tell him everything about what’s happening. Dr. Chase then offers Thalia, Zoë, and Percy to take his car. They then take his car to Mount Othrys. On the drive up the mountain, they realize something isn’t right and hop out of the car. The car then exploded because of a lightning bolt. They walk up the rest of the mountain. When they get towards the top, they meet with some other Hunters. They didn’t really acknowledge Zoë or Percy. Zoë’s sisters tell them to not go any further. Zoë wants to and wakes up Ladon the dragon. Percy, Thalia, and Zoë all run around the dragon, but Zoë did get poisoned by Ladon. They continue up the mountain to the very top. When they reach the top, they see Artemis holding up the sky and Annabeth tied up. Percy tries to fight Atlas, but realizes he is no match for him. Percy then goes over to Artemis and takes her spot because he knows Artemis can fight Atlas. Atlas threw Zoë at some rocks, practically killing her. Artemis tricks Atlas and pushes Atlas into where Percy is. Percy moves out of the way and Atlas now is back into his burden. At the same time, Thalia and Luke are fighting. Luke is trying to convince her to join him. She thinks about it, but then decides to go against it. She then pushed Luke off the cliff. Artemis rewarded Zoë by making her into a constellation and so that she is remembered. Zoë then vanished. Plot • Percy, Thalia, Annabeth, and Artemis all go back to Mount Olympus. When they arrive there, the gods are already having a meeting. Thalia is given the option of joining the Hunters. Thalia considered it and accepted it. The gods vote to keep Percy alive. Poseidon is going to make an aquarium for Bessie. There then is a party thrown for the heroes. Percy tells Nico about what had happened with his sister. Nico hates Percy and wishes he died. Nico runs off. Percy eventually finds Nico. They are then surrounded by four skeletons. Nico is super mad and uses his powers and kills the skeletons. Theme Statement • The theme of the book is sacrifice something for the greater good. Percy sacrificed his body and life, almost, so Artemis could go and fight Atlas. If Percy doesn’t do this, Atlas gains some much power that he could destroy Olympus. Another time when sacrifice was shown was when Bianca saved Grover, Thalia, Percy, and Zoë from Talos. If it wasn’t for her, they all could have died which could have lead to the end of Olympus. Everything happens for a reason even if it doesn’t seem like it should. Recommendation
